>>> This series refactors netdev-linux to make more use use of event-driven
>>> netlink notifications instead of polling for device state update, 
>>> significantly
>>> improving performance under RTNL lock contention.
>>>
>>> ## Background
>>>
>>> The RTNL mutex is used to serialize rtnetlink requests in the Linux kernel.
>>> It's widespread use in many network configuration paths make it a problem 
>>> which
>>> the kernel community is well aware of.
>>>
>>> When there is a lot of network configuration activity, like when lots of
>>> interfaces are being created or deleted, specially interfaces that interact
>>> with HW resources such as SR-IOV VFs, contention on the RTNL mutex can make
>>> rtnetlink requests be quite slow.
>>>
>>> The impact of RTNL contention on OVS's main thread can be high, making the
>>> entire loop take several seconds (even minutes!) to complete, affecting 
>>> other
>>> periodic tasks such as OVSDB updates, OpenFlow flow programming, etc.
>>>
>>> After analyzing what requests were being sent by OVS, it was observed that 
>>> most
>>> of them came from netdev-linux state checking mechanisms. While some state 
>>> is
>>> cached (such as the MTU or MAC address), the netdev's flags are not, and 
>>> they
>>> are checked very often.
>>>
>>> On the other hand, Netlink provides a reliable notification mechanism via
>>> multicast groups that allows userspace to receive asynchronouse updates when
>>> device state changes, and OVS already has some infrastructure for that
>>> purpose.
>>>
>>> ## Approach
>>>
>>> The series aims to change two aspects of netdev-linux operations:
>>> A - Cache the netdev's flags
>>> B - Reuse existing rtnetlink event infrastructure in netdev-linux's main
>>> loop run to avoid races.
>>>
>>> In order to accomplish A (commit 2) some refactoring is done first (commit 
>>> 1).
>>> In roder to accomplish B (commit 5) some refactoring is done to enhance 
>>> existing
>>> rtnetlink notifier infrastructure (commits 3-4).
>>>
>>> Finally, there are some extra consolidation and cleanups (commits 6-8).

>>> ## Testing and results
>>>
>>> In order to test this series, I have written a small script that chruns
>>> (deletes and recreates) some ovs ports (veths) in a way an SDN would do.
>>> I increased the number of interfaces to churn from 10 to 100
>>>
>>> In order to simulate RTNL mutex contention I used delay-kfunc [1] to
>>> introduce latency to 'rtnl_lock'. The following table shows the time it
>>> takes to complete the test:
>>>
>>> ==============================================================================
>>> N ifaces   RTNL Delay(μs)  Main (s)             Series (s)          Delta 
>>> (%)
>>> ------------------------------------------------------------------------------
>>> 10         0               0.275(0.008)         0.234(0.014)        -14.9%
>>> 10         50              0.269(0.009)         0.249(0.012)        -7.3%
>>> 10         100             0.278(0.011)         0.266(0.007)        -4.6%
>>> 10         500             0.423(0.039)         0.395(0.046)        -6.7%
>>> 10         1000            0.695(0.060)         0.586(0.045)        -15.6%
>>> 10         5000            1.855(0.099)         1.818(0.041)        -2.0%
>>> 10         10000           4.361(0.074)         3.106(0.111)        -28.8%
>>> 20         0               0.485(0.014)         0.424(0.019)        -12.6%
>>> 20         50              0.478(0.018)         0.472(0.015)        -1.3%
>>> 20         100             0.504(0.018)         0.493(0.020)        -2.3%
>>> 20         500             0.716(0.022)         0.678(0.031)        -5.3%
>>> 20         1000            0.994(0.026)         0.926(0.083)        -6.9%
>>> 20         5000            3.313(0.133)         2.851(0.039)        -13.9%
>>> 20         10000           6.803(0.093)         4.875(0.117)        -28.3%
>>> 30         0               0.716(0.024)         0.645(0.033)        -10.0%
>>> 30         50              0.723(0.018)         0.692(0.019)        -4.2%
>>> 30         100             0.744(0.024)         0.745(0.031)        +0.1%
>>> 30         500             0.981(0.031)         0.997(0.034)        +1.6%
>>> 30         1000            1.328(0.046)         1.222(0.040)        -8.0%
>>> 30         5000            4.838(0.059)         3.865(0.079)        -20.1%
>>> 30         10000           9.146(0.110)         6.653(0.110)        -27.3%
>>> 40         0               0.974(0.042)         0.864(0.065)        -11.3%
>>> 40         50              0.963(0.032)         0.961(0.044)        -0.2%
>>> 40         100             0.997(0.040)         1.004(0.043)        +0.7%
>>> 40         500             1.397(0.105)         1.359(0.035)        -2.7%
>>> 40         1000            1.990(0.107)         1.805(0.096)        -9.3%
>>> 40         5000            7.240(1.751)         4.967(0.587)        -31.4%
>>> 40         10000           11.657(0.131)        8.289(0.308)        -28.9%
>>> 50         0               1.340(0.111)         1.253(0.167)        -6.5%
>>> 50         50              1.410(0.196)         1.274(0.059)        -9.7%
>>> 50         100             1.411(0.108)         1.329(0.111)        -5.8%
>>> 50         500             1.788(0.060)         1.779(0.079)        -0.5%
>>> 50         1000            2.656(0.220)         2.446(0.097)        -7.9%
>>> 50         5000            11.532(0.132)        8.216(0.094)        -28.8%
>>> 50         10000           22.685(1.157)        14.098(0.186)       -37.8%
>>> 60         0               1.760(0.249)         1.738(0.333)        -1.3%
>>> 60         50              1.945(0.283)         1.851(0.305)        -4.8%
>>> 60         100             1.777(0.340)         1.613(0.116)        -9.2%
>>> 60         500             2.525(0.184)         2.330(0.125)        -7.7%
>>> 60         1000            3.497(0.327)         3.247(0.174)        -7.2%
>>> 60         5000            14.390(0.172)        10.093(0.138)       -29.9%
>>> 60         10000           27.980(0.545)        17.383(0.211)       -37.9%
>>> 80         0               3.977(0.767)         3.632(0.651)        -8.7%
>>> 80         50              3.550(0.667)         3.294(0.645)        -7.2%
>>> 80         100             3.854(0.679)         3.182(0.763)        -17.4%
>>> 80         500             4.571(0.685)         3.998(0.619)        -12.5%
>>> 80         1000            6.445(0.490)         4.955(0.281)        -23.1%
>>> 80         5000            27.107(0.331)        17.348(0.197)       -36.0%
>>> 80         10000           54.738(0.971)        31.525(1.116)       -42.4%
>>> 100        0               8.509(2.392)         7.452(0.138)        -12.4%
>>> 100        50              7.730(0.552)         7.278(1.877)        -5.8%
>>> 100        100             8.084(2.648)         7.342(1.124)        -9.2%
>>> 100        500             7.543(0.551)         6.851(0.997)        -9.2%
>>> 100        1000            10.784(0.782)        7.990(0.651)        -25.9%
>>> 100        5000            36.393(0.626)        25.800(0.363)       -29.1%
>>> 100        10000           72.916(2.488)        45.648(1.929)       -37.4%
>>> ==============================================================================
>>>
>>> Notes about the above results:
>>> - Values are shown as "{mean}({std})".
>>> - I did not perform any kind of tuning or cpu isolation the test server.
>>> - delay-kfunc does not always introduce the exact same delay so there is 
>>> some
>>> source of variance there as well.
>>> - Beyond 200 interfaces, limitations of the test script itself make the 
>>> results
>>> rather unreliable.
>>>
>>> All in all, a pretty consistent improvement is observed which increases 
>>> with the
>>> number of interfaces that we churn and with the amount of external RTNL
>>> pressure we add.
